
Boys & Girls Clubs of Greater St. Louis Hosts Free Flag Football Camp”
The Boys & Girls Clubs of Greater St. Louis (BGCSTL) has announced an exciting new team effort. The Mathews-Dickey Club is partnering with the PUSH Flag Football League to offer a free, high-energy flag football skills camp for local youth. This partnership, led by former NFL player and PUSH Commissioner Pierre Desir, gives boys and girls in grades 3 through 12 a great opportunity. Specifically, it allows them to develop their athletic skills in a fun and supportive environment.
This collaboration represents a major investment in the community. It brings professional-level athletic training to St. Louis youth at no charge. The event will take place from 9 a.m. to noon on Saturday, March 7, 2026, at the historic Mathews-Dickey Field. Furthermore, it promises a morning filled with dynamic drills, friendly competition, and valuable mentorship. This ultimately reinforces the missions of both organizations to empower young people.

What to Expect at the Free Skills Camp
Participants who attend the free clinic will experience a comprehensive and engaging program. Organizers designed it to improve football fundamentals in a way that is both fun and educational. The camp structure includes skill-building activities suitable for a wide range of ages and abilities.
Key Camp Activities:
- Position-Specific Drills: First, athletes will receive coaching tailored to various football positions. This helps them understand different roles on the field.
- One-on-One Competitions: Additionally, these drills allow participants to test their skills in a controlled, competitive setting.
- Speed and Agility Stations: Young athletes will also work on improving their coordination, speed, and overall athleticism through a series of dynamic exercises.
Beyond the drills, the event will feature prizes and giveaways, adding an extra layer of fun to the day. Consequently, it’s an opportunity for kids to be active, make new friends, and learn from experienced coaches and athletes.

Sign Up for the Free Summer League
The partnership extends beyond the one-day clinic. Participants will also have the chance to register for the upcoming free NFL Flag Football summer league. This league provides a structured, season-long experience. Here, youth can apply the skills they’ve learned. The league is scheduled to run on April 25 and continue on May 2, 9, 16, and 23. Therefore, this is a fantastic opportunity for sustained physical activity and team-based learning.
